How Clean Agent Fire Suppression Works
The science behind clean agent systems is both efficient and sophisticated. Once smoke or heat detectors identify fire, the suppression system automatically releases the clean agent gas through a network of nozzles installed across the protected area.
The gaseous agent quickly spreads throughout the room and suppresses fire by interrupting the combustion process. Depending on the type of clean agent used, the system either absorbs heat from the flames or disrupts the chemical reaction required for the fire to continue burning.
What makes this technology unique is its ability to extinguish fire without:

Leaving residue
Damaging electronics
Affecting sensitive machinery
Causing corrosion
Creating extensive cleanup requirements
This makes clean agent systems ideal for environments where even minor contamination or downtime can have serious consequences.

Industries That Benefit Most from Clean Agent Technology
Data Centers and Server Rooms
Digital infrastructure requires uninterrupted protection because a single fire incident can affect large-scale business operations and customer data.
Power and Electrical Facilities
Electrical fires spread rapidly and can damage critical control systems. Clean agent suppression provides fast and reliable protection without conductivity risks.
Healthcare and Medical Laboratories
Hospitals and laboratories rely on advanced medical equipment that cannot be exposed to water-based suppression systems.
Museums and Archive Rooms
Historical records, artwork, and rare collections need fire protection without moisture or chemical contamination.
Industrial Automation Facilities
Manufacturing plants with automated systems and robotics benefit from clean suppression technology that protects machinery and minimizes downtime.
